What Is Cold Laser Therapy?



Cold laser treatment, additionally referred to as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that uses particular wavelengths of light to advertise healing and lower discomfort.

This ingenious technique targets harmed cells, boosting mobile activity without creating injury or pain. You might locate it useful for different problems, including joint pain, muscular tissue injuries, and inflammation.

Unlike typical laser therapies, cold laser therapy doesn't produce heat, making it secure and comfortable for individuals. Therapies generally last between 5 to 30 minutes, relying on the area being dealt with.

You could receive numerous sessions for optimum results, and lots of people report really feeling alleviation after simply a few treatments.

Cold laser treatment provides a promising choice for those looking for effective discomfort management.

System of Activity



Laser therapy ut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to promote mobile processes. When you receive therapy, the light permeates your skin and is taken in by your cells, specifically the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P manufacturing, which is the energy currency of your cells. Therefore, your cells can repair themselves more quickly and efficiently.

Additionally, cold laser treatment advertises boosted blood flow, supplying even more oxygen and nutrients to damaged cells. It likewise helps in reducing inflammation and discomfort by regulating the release of different biochemical substances.

Safety And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Treatment



While cold laser treatment is usually taken into consideration safe, it's important to recognize possible negative effects. Many people experience marginal discomfort, but you could discover short-term skin irritability or an experience of warmth during therapy.

Seldom, some individuals report frustrations or dizziness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ific clinical problems, discuss this with your doctor before beginning therapy.

Additionally, guarantee the specialist is certified and makes use of FDA-approved equipment. Although severe side effects are uncommon, it's smart to monitor your body's reaction after each session.

If you experience any kind of uncommon signs, do not be reluctant to connect to your doctor for guidance. Being notified helps ensure a positive experience with cold laser treatment.
